Storage Options for the Realme Pad 2
The Realme Pad 2 offers multiple storage configurations to suit different needs. Typically, it comes with two main options:
- 64GB Storage: Suitable for students with moderate app and media usage.
- 128GB Storage: Ideal for students who need more space for files, videos, and educational resources.
Additionally, the device supports microSD cards, allowing users to expand storage further. This flexibility makes it easier to store large files without worrying about running out of space.
Tips for Managing Storage Effectively
Maximizing storage on your Realme Pad 2 ensures smooth performance and quick access to your educational materials. Here are some helpful tips:
- Use Cloud Storage: Services like Google Drive or Dropbox can store documents, presentations, and backups, freeing up local space.
- Regularly Delete Unnecessary Files: Remove old downloads, unused apps, and duplicate media files.
- Manage App Data: Clear cache regularly and uninstall apps that are no longer needed.
- Utilize MicroSD Cards: Store media files such as videos and photos on microSD cards to save internal storage.
